{"id":27219957,"url":"https://github.com/xonorhc/sewer-data-management","last_synced_at":"2025-07-14T06:08:32.710Z","repository":{"id":286708814,"uuid":"961190194","full_name":"xonorhc/sewer-data-management","owner":"xonorhc","description":"Modelo de dados geoespaciais para sistemas de esgotamento sanitario.","archived":false,"fork":false,"pushed_at":"2025-05-05T17:46:18.000Z","size":84,"stargazers_count":0,"open_issues_count":0,"forks_count":0,"subscribers_count":1,"default_branch":"main","last_synced_at":"2025-05-05T18:57:23.283Z","etag":null,"topics":["data-structures","postgis","postgresql","sql"],"latest_commit_sha":null,"homepage":"","language":"PLpgSQL","has_issues":true,"has_wiki":null,"has_pages":null,"mirror_url":null,"source_name":null,"license":"apache-2.0","status":null,"scm":"git","pull_requests_enabled":true,"icon_url":"https://github.com/xonorhc.png","metadata":{"files":{"readme":"README.md","changelog":null,"contributing":null,"funding":null,"license":"LICENSE","code_of_conduct":null,"threat_model":null,"audit":null,"citation":null,"codeowners":null,"security":null,"support":null,"governance":null,"roadmap":null,"authors":null,"dei":null,"publiccode":null,"codemeta":null,"zenodo":null}},"created_at":"2025-04-06T00:27:32.000Z","updated_at":"2025-05-05T17:46:22.000Z","dependencies_parsed_at":"2025-05-05T19:02:26.064Z","dependency_job_id":null,"html_url":"https://github.com/xonorhc/sewer-data-management","commit_stats":null,"previous_names":["xonorhc/sewer-data-management"],"tags_count":0,"template":false,"template_full_name":null,"purl":"pkg:github/xonorhc/sewer-data-management","repository_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/xonorhc%2Fsewer-data-management","tags_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/xonorhc%2Fsewer-data-management/tags","releases_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/xonorhc%2Fsewer-data-management/releases","manifests_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/xonorhc%2Fsewer-data-management/manifests","owner_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/owners/xonorhc","download_url":"https://codeload.github.com/xonorhc/sewer-data-management/tar.gz/refs/heads/main","sbom_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/xonorhc%2Fsewer-data-management/sbom","host":{"name":"GitHub","url":"https://github.com","kind":"github","repositories_count":265251076,"owners_count":23734859,"icon_url":"https://github.com/github.png","version":null,"created_at":"2022-05-30T11:31:42.601Z","updated_at":"2022-07-04T15:15:14.044Z","host_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ub","repositories_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ories","repository_names_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repository_names","owners_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/owners"}},"keywords":["data-structures","postgis","postgresql","sql"],"created_at":"2025-04-10T06:50:08.492Z","updated_at":"2025-07-14T06:08:32.700Z","avatar_url":"https://github.com/xonorhc.png","language":"PLpgSQL","funding_links":[],"categories":[],"sub_categories":[],"readme":"# Sewer Data Management (pt_BR)\n\nModelo de dados geoespaciais para sistemas de esgotamento sanitario.\n\n[PostgreSQL](https://www.postgresql.org/)\n\n[PostGIS](https://postgis.net/)\n\n### Modelo de dados conceitual\n\n...\n\n### Modelo de dados lógico\n\n```mermaid\nerDiagram\n\tredes_esgoto }o--|| tipo_rede_esgoto : references\n\tredes_esgoto }o--|| tipo_esgoto : references\n\tredes_esgoto }o--|| tipo_material : references\n\tredes_esgoto }o--|| tipo_situacao : references\n\testacoes_tratamento }o--|| tipo_nivel_tratamento_esgoto : references\n\testacoes_tratamento }o--|| tipo_situacao : references\n\testacoes_elevatorias }o--|| tipo_esgoto : references\n\testacoes_elevatorias }o--|| tipo_situacao : references\n\tbombas }o--|| estacoes_elevatorias : references\n\tbombas }o--|| tipo_bomba : references\n\tbombas }o--|| tipo_situacao : references\n\tpocos_succao }o--|| estacoes_elevatorias : references\n\tpocos_succao }o--|| tipo_forma : references\n\tpocos_succao }o--|| tipo_material : references\n\tlancamentos_efluente }o--|| tipo_lancamento : references\n\tlancamentos_efluente }o--|| tipo_esgoto : references\n\tlancamentos_efluente }o--|| tipo_manancial : references\n\tvalvulas }o--|| tipo_valvula : references\n\tvalvulas }o--|| tipo_funcao_valvula : references\n\tvalvulas }o--|| tipo_acionamento_valvula : references\n\tvalvulas }o--|| tipo_acesso_valvula : references\n\tvalvulas }o--|| tipo_posicao_valvula : references\n\tvalvulas }o--|| tipo_situacao : references\n\tunidades_inspecao }o--|| tipo_unidade_inspecao : references\n\tunidades_inspecao }o--|| tipo_forma : references\n\tunidades_inspecao }o--|| tipo_material : references\n\tunidades_inspecao }o--|| tipo_forma : references\n\tunidades_inspecao }o--|| tipo_material : references\n\tconexoes }o--|| tipo_conexao : references\n\tconexoes }o--|| tipo_material : references\n\n\ttipo_rede_esgoto {\n\t\tSMALLINT id\n\t\tVARCHAR tipo\n\t}\n\n\ttipo_esgoto {\n\t\tSMALLINT id\n\t\tVARCHAR tipo\n\t}\n\n\ttipo_material {\n\t\tSMALLINT id\n\t\tVARCHAR tipo\n\t}\n\n\ttipo_situacao {\n\t\tSMALLINT id\n\t\tVARCHAR tipo\n\t}\n\n\tredes_esgoto {\n\t\tSERIAL id\n\t\tBLOB geom\n\t\tSMALLINT tipo\n\t\tSMALLINT esgoto\n\t\tSMALLINT material\n\t\tSMALLINT diametro\n\t\tNUMERIC(6) cota_montante\n\t\tNUMERIC(3) profundidade_montante\n\t\tNUMERIC(6) cota_jusante\n\t\tNUMERIC(3) profundidade_jusante\n\t\tNUMERIC(7) declividade\n\t\tSMALLINT situacao\n\t\tVARCHAR(255) localizacao\n\t\tVARCHAR(255) observacoes\n\t}\n\n\tsetores_esgotamento {\n\t\tSERIAL id\n\t\tBLOB geom\n\t\tVARCHAR(255) observacoes\n\t}\n\n\ttipo_nivel_tratamento_esgoto {\n\t\tSMALLINT id\n\t\tVARCHAR tipo\n\t}\n\n\ttipo_tecnologia_tratamento_esgoto {\n\t\tSMALLINT id\n\t\tVARCHAR tipo\n\t}\n\n\testacoes_tratamento {\n\t\tSERIAL id\n\t\tBLOB geom\n\t\tVARCHAR(50) nome\n\t\tSMALLINT nivel_tratamento\n\t\tSMALLINT tecnologia\n\t\tNUMERIC(6) vazao\n\t\tSMALLINT situacao\n\t\tVARCHAR(255) localizacao\n\t\tVARCHAR(255) observacoes\n\t}\n\n\testacoes_elevatorias {\n\t\tSERIAL id\n\t\tBLOB geom\n\t\tVARCHAR(50) nome\n\t\tSMALLINT esgoto\n\t\tSMALLINT situacao\n\t\tVARCHAR(255) localizacao\n\t\tVARCHAR(255) observacoes\n\t}\n\n\ttipo_bomba {\n\t\tSMALLINT id\n\t\tVARCHAR tipo\n\t}\n\n\tbombas {\n\t\tSERIAL id\n\t\tBLOB geom\n\t\tINTEGER id_estacao_elevatoria\n\t\tSMALLINT tipo\n\t\tSMALLINT diametro_entrada\n\t\tSMALLINT diametro_saida\n\t\tNUMERIC(6) vazao\n\t\tNUMERIC(6) potencia\n\t\tNUMERIC(4) pressao\n\t\tSMALLINT situacao\n\t\tVARCHAR(255) localizacao\n\t\tVARCHAR(255) observacoes\n\t}\n\n\ttipo_forma {\n\t\tSMALLINT id\n\t\tVARCHAR tipo\n\t}\n\n\tpocos_succao {\n\t\tSERIAL id\n\t\tBLOB geom\n\t\tSMALLINT id_estacao_elevatoria\n\t\tNUMERIC(6) cota_nivel\n\t\tNUMERIC(6) cota_fundo\n\t\tNUMERIC(3) profundidade\n\t\tSMALLINT diametro\n\t\tINTEGER volume\n\t\tNUMERIC(3) nivel_min\n\t\tNUMERIC(3) nivel_max\n\t\tSMALLINT forma_tampao\n\t\tSMALLINT material_tampao\n\t\tSMALLINT diametro_tampao\n\t\tVARCHAR(255) localizacao\n\t\tVARCHAR(255) observacoes\n\t}\n\n\ttipo_lancamento {\n\t\tSMALLINT id\n\t\tVARCHAR tipo\n\t}\n\n\ttipo_manancial {\n\t\tSMALLINT id\n\t\tVARCHAR tipo\n\t}\n\n\tlancamentos_efluente {\n\t\tSERIAL id\n\t\tBLOB geom\n\t\tSMALLINT tipo\n\t\tSMALLINT local_lancamento\n\t\tSMALLINT esgoto\n\t\tSMALLINT tipo_corpo_receptor\n\t\tVARCHAR nome_corpo_receptor\n\t\tVARCHAR(255) localizacao\n\t\tVARCHAR(255) observacoes\n\t}\n\n\ttipo_valvula {\n\t\tSMALLINT id\n\t\tVARCHAR tipo\n\t}\n\n\ttipo_funcao_valvula {\n\t\tSMALLINT id\n\t\tVARCHAR tipo\n\t}\n\n\ttipo_acionamento_valvula {\n\t\tSMALLINT id\n\t\tVARCHAR tipo\n\t}\n\n\ttipo_acesso_valvula {\n\t\tSMALLINT id\n\t\tVARCHAR tipo\n\t}\n\n\ttipo_posicao_valvula {\n\t\tSMALLINT id\n\t\tVARCHAR tipo\n\t}\n\n\tvalvulas {\n\t\tSERIAL id\n\t\tBLOB geom\n\t\tSMALLINT tipo\n\t\tSMALLINT funcao\n\t\tSMALLINT diametro\n\t\tSMALLINT acionamento\n\t\tSMALLINT acesso\n\t\tNUMERIC(3) profundidade\n\t\tSMALLINT posicao\n\t\tNUMERIC(3) qtd_voltas_fechar\n\t\tSMALLINT situacao\n\t\tVARCHAR(255) localizacao\n\t\tVARCHAR(255) observacoes\n\t\tNUMERIC rotacao_simbolo\n\t}\n\n\ttipo_unidade_inspecao {\n\t\tSMALLINT id\n\t\tVARCHAR tipo\n\t}\n\n\tunidades_inspecao {\n\t\tSERIAL id\n\t\tBLOB geom\n\t\tSMALLINT tipo\n\t\tSMALLINT forma\n\t\tSMALLINT material\n\t\tSMALLINT diametro\n\t\tNUMERIC(6) cota_nivel\n\t\tNUMERIC(6) cota_fundo\n\t\tNUMERIC(3) profundidade\n\t\tSMALLINT forma_tampao\n\t\tSMALLINT material_tampao\n\t\tSMALLINT diametro_tampao\n\t\tBOOLEAN extravasor\n\t\tNUMERIC(6) cota_extravasor\n\t\tNUMERIC(3) profundidade_extravasor\n\t\tVARCHAR(255) localizacao\n\t\tVARCHAR(255) observacoes\n\t}\n\n\ttipo_conexao {\n\t\tSMALLINT id\n\t\tVARCHAR tipo\n\t}\n\n\tconexoes {\n\t\tSERIAL id\n\t\tBLOB geom\n\t\tSMALLINT tipo\n\t\tSMALLINT material\n\t\tSMALLINT diametro_entrada\n\t\tSMALLINT diametro_saida\n\t\tNUMERIC(3) profundidade\n\t\tVARCHAR(255) localizacao\n\t\tVARCHAR(255) observacoes\n\t\tNUMERIC rotacao_simbolo\n\t}\n```\n\n### Modelo de dados físico\n\n...\n","project_url":"https://awesome.ecosyste.ms/api/v1/projects/github.com%2Fxonorhc%2Fsewer-data-management","html_url":"https://awesome.ecosyste.ms/projects/github.com%2Fxonorhc%2Fsewer-data-management","lists_url":"https://awesome.ecosyste.ms/api/v1/projects/github.com%2Fxonorhc%2Fsewer-data-management/lists"}